On the web, you can navigate the course using the top nav bar above the video/challenge/quiz window. The checkmarks mean you've completed that part, but you can click on any one of them to go there. If you click on the name of the course (to the left of the same nav bar), that will take you back to the course outline. From there you can go anywhere in the course you wish.

Now, however, you will not have the "continue" option show up on sections you have previously completed. Advancing to the next video/challenge/quiz will need to be done manually.
